Who is eligible to participate in the internship program?
Our internship program is designed for either two-year or four-year college or university students. Students enrolled in a four-year university must be at least Junior status students or Seniors with a minimum of one semester remaining upon completion of an internship. Students enrolled in a two-year college must be enrolled in their core concentration classes and have one or two semesters remaining before graduation.

Our internship program is open to graduating students who need an internship in order to graduate. If you do not, then most likely you will be seeking full-time employment with us.

When should I apply for an internship?
If you are applying for a spring internship, please have your resume submitted by early November. If you are applying for a summer internship, please have your resume submitted by mid-January. For fall internships, please have resumes to us by mid-April, so we are able to reach you at school before you leave for the summer.

When will hiring decisions be made?
All applicants for spring internships will receive a response by the end of December. All applicants for summer internships will receive a response by early April. And all applicants for fall internships will receive a response by the end of June.

What is the interview process like?
You may be contacted to participate first in a telephone interview. Don't worry, we won't interview you on the spot. Instead, we'll schedule a time that is convenient for you. After that, you may be asked to come in to interview (or this may happen without doing a phone interview first).

When you visit us for your interview, you can anticipate meeting with several people - the hiring manager, employees within the area/division of the open position, and an Employee Services representative. (If you're interviewing at one of our stores, you'll meet with the Store Manager and/or Assistant Manager.) You will also have an opportunity to tour our facility. After your first visit, you may be called back for an additional visit. And of course, references will be contacted before we extend any offer of employment.

I've noticed that you have outlet stores. How can I request to have one in my city?
At this time we are able to open stores only in the states of Wisconsin, Illinois, Iowa, Minnesota and New York, due to the taxation of mail order companies. In short, because we have a physical presence in those states, our catalog customers already pay sales tax on both their catalog purchases and store purchases. If we were to open a store in any other state, we would then subject our catalog customers in that state to pay sales tax on all their purchases. So we have decided to concentrate our outlets in the states where we are currently collecting sales tax.
